The Ultimate Indianapolis Sports Bar Guide: Game Day Eats & Drinks

Indianapolis sports bar culture has evolved into a defining element of the city’s social and entertainment landscape. What was once a simple gathering place to watch a game has transformed into a sophisticated destination offering curated experiences for every type of fan. From the roar of the Colts on Sunday afternoons to the electric buzz of NCAA basketball season, these venues serve as the communal heartbeat for sports enthusiasts across the metro area.

The Anatomy of a Modern Sports Bar

The contemporary Indianapolis sports bar is a carefully engineered space designed to optimize the viewing experience. Unlike the dimly lit pubs of the past, today’s establishments prioritize sightlines and audio clarity. Large-format projection screens, strategically placed secondary displays, and high-fidelity sound systems ensure that whether you’re at the bar or a secluded table, you never miss a play. The integration of multiple screens allows for simultaneous coverage of local news, weather, and breaking game action, catering to the multi-tasking sports fan.

The culinary offering in Indianapolis sports venues has moved far beyond the standard buffalo wing and fry basket. Modern menus reflect the city’s diverse palate, featuring gourmet burgers, artisanal flatbreads, and health-conscious alternatives. Many establishments partner with local breweries and restaurants to create exclusive game-day specials. This focus on quality ingredients and varied dietary options ensures that the experience is about more than just sustenance; it’s about enhancing the ritual of watching the game.

Attending a game in Indianapolis requires strategy, and the choice of venue is critical. The atmosphere varies significantly between a downtown location near the stadium and a neighborhood haunt in Carmel or Fishers. Downtown bars offer the convenience of walking distance to the action, creating a pre-game energy that is unmatched. Conversely, suburban locations often provide a more relaxed environment with ample parking, allowing for a comfortable viewing experience without the logistical stress of downtown traffic.

The Significance of Team Loyalty

Indianapolis is a city defined by its sports allegiances, and the local sports bar amplifies this tribal identity. You will find distinct zones within a single establishment dedicated to Hoosier Hysteria, Colts passion, and IndyCar devotion. This segmentation creates a sense of belonging; fans can surround themselves with like-minded individuals, sharing in the collective joy of a touchdown or the agony of a last-second loss. The banter is authentic, rooted in genuine civic pride.

The Technology Enhancing the Experience

Technology is the invisible hand shaping the modern sports bar experience. Mobile ordering apps have drastically reduced wait times for food and drinks, allowing fans to remain glued to the action. Many venues offer app-based seat reservations for major events, ensuring that groups can secure prime viewing spots. Furthermore, the integration of high-speed Wi-Fi allows for real-time engagement on social media, turning the bar into a hub for live commentary and viral moments.

Responsible Recreation and Community

As the industry grows, Indianapolis sports bars are placing a stronger emphasis on responsible service. Establishments are increasingly training staff to identify intoxication and promote designated driver programs. This focus on safety ensures that the celebration remains enjoyable for everyone. Moreover, these venues often serve as community hubs, hosting viewing parties for youth sports achievements and charity events, solidifying their role as more than just drinking establishments.
